




PHP5/MySQLを用いたWebApplication コース
PHP5/MySQLを用いたWebApplication コース説明
コースの目標
PHP5+MySQLを使って、最終的に顧客管理システムのパソコン用と携帯用を作ってみるコースです。
ソフトウェア開発の経験が少ない方でも、PHP言語の基礎から、オブジェクト指向プログラミングの基礎、SQLデータベースの基礎、MVCフレームワークの基礎を習得し、PHP+MySQLを用いたWeb Applicationの基礎技術の習得ができます。
コース対象者
HTMLの基本知識があり、今後のスキルアップとしてPHP5とデータベースシステムを用いた、データベース連携型のWebアプリケーション開発に関して学びたい方に最適です。
コースの特徴
オブジェクト指向が本格的にサポートされたPHPバージョン5とデータベースとしてはLAMP(Linux Apache MySQL PHP)の組み合わせで、大手のサイトで多数利用されているMySQLデータベースとの組み合わせで、WebApplicationの開発を体験していただけます。 PHPの基礎から、オブジェクト指向の基礎、データベースの基礎、GDライブラリーを用いたグラフィックス・プログラミングの基礎、MVCフレームワーク(Model View Controller )の基礎などを学習し、これらの知識を元に、最終課題としては、顧客管理システムのPC用と携帯用のMVCフレームワークを用いた開発を行います。 PHPには各種のデータベース(MySQL、PostgreSQL、Oracle、DB2、その他)への共通のアクセスインターフェースとしてPDO (PHP Data Objects) が用意されています。PDOでのデータベースアクセスも体験できます。
標準学習時間
標準学習期間 5日
受講費用
受講費用はお問合せ下さい
新人研修など団体でのご利用割引などに関してもお気軽にご相談下さい。
標準カリキュラム
| 区分 | No. | テーマ |
|---|---|---|
| PHP入門 | 1 | Apache, PHPのインストール |
| 2 | 定数、変数、配列、型変換 | |
| 3 | 計算 | |
| 4 | 条件分岐 | |
| 5 | ループ | |
| PHP応用 | 6 | フォームによる値の受け渡し |
| 7 | 関数、ファイルの読み込み、クラス | |
| 8 | 文字列操作 | |
| 9 | パターンマッチング | |
| 10 | 日付 | |
| 11 | ファイルの操作 | |
| 12 | 図形の描画 | |
| MySQL | 13 | MySQLのセットアップと動作確認,SQLコマンド入門 |
| 14 | PHPでのデータベースプログラミング | |
| Webアプリケーション開発の基礎 | 15 | クッキーとセッション管理 |
| 16 | デバッグ | |
| アプリケーションの作成 | 17 | 顧客管理システム1 VCフレームワーク、データベース・テーブル作成 |
| 18 | 顧客管理システム2 PC用インターフェース 登録・検索 |
|
| 19 | 顧客管理システム3 携帯用インターフェース 検索 |


